Introduction
The CS5532/34 are highly integrated ΔΣ Analog-to-Digital Converters (ADCs) which use charge-balance techniques to achieve 24-bit performance. The ADCs are optimized for measuring low-level unipolar or bipolar signals in weigh scale, process control, scientific, and medical applications. To accommodate these applications, the ADCs come as either two-channel (CS5532) or four-channel (CS5534) devices and include a very low-noise, chopper-stabilized instrumentation amplifier (6 nV/√Hz @ 0.1 Hz) with selectable gains of 1×, 2×, 4×, 8×, 16×, 32×, and 64×. These ADCs also include a fourth-order ΔΣ modulator followed by a digital filter which provides twenty selectable output word rates of 6.25, 7.5, 12.5, 15, 25, 30, 50, 60, 100, 120, 200, 240, 400, 480, 800, 960, 1600, 1920, 3200, and 3840 Sps (MCLK = 4.9152 MHz). To ease communication between the ADCs and a microcontroller, the converters include a simple three-wire serial interface which is SPI™ and Microwire™ compatible with a Schmitt-trigger input on the serial clock (SCLK). High dynamic range, programmable output rates, and flexible power supply options makes these ADCs ideal solutions for weigh scale and process control applications.
Features
- Chopper-stabilized PGIA (Programmable Gain Instrumentation Amplifier, 1x to 64x) – 6 nV/√Hz @0.1 Hz (No 1/f noise) at 64× – 1200 pA Input Current with Gains >1
- Delta-sigma Analog-to-digital Converter Linearity Error: 0.0007% FS – Noise-free Resolution: Up to 23 bits
- Two- or Four-channel Differential MUX
- Scalable Input Span via Calibration – ±5 mV to differential ±2.5 V
- Scalable VREF Input: Up to Analog Supply
- Simple Three-wire Serial Interface – SPI™ and Microwire™ Compatible – Schmitt Trigger on Serial Clock (SCLK)
- R/W Calibration Registers Per Channel
- Selectable Word Rates: 6.25 to 3,840 Sps
- Selectable 50 or 60 Hz Rejection
- Power Supply Configurations – VA+ = +5 V; VA- = 0 V; VD+ = +3 V to +5 V – VDA+ = +2.5 V; VA- = -2.5 V; VD+ = +3 V to +5 V VA+ = +3 V; VA- = -3 V; VD+ = +3 V
